What Are Screwless Dental Implants?
Screwless dental implants represent an evolution in dental implant technology. Unlike conventional implants that use screws to attach the prosthetic tooth to the implant post, screwless systems utilize alternative attachment mechanisms. These typically include friction-fit connections, internal locking systems, or specialized cement-retained components that eliminate the need for visible or accessible screws.
The primary components of a screwless dental implant system include the titanium implant body that integrates with the jawbone, an abutment that connects to the implant through a precision-engineered interface, and the final prosthetic crown that attaches to the abutment without screws. This design aims to address some of the challenges associated with traditional screw-retained implants, such as screw loosening, potential fractures, and aesthetic limitations.
How Screwless Implant Technology Works
Screwless dental implant systems function through various innovative connection mechanisms. One common approach uses a morse taper connection, where the abutment has a tapered end that fits precisely into the implant body, creating a secure friction fit. When properly seated, this connection creates a bacterial seal and distributes forces more evenly than traditional screw connections.
Another method employs internal locking mechanisms where the abutment snaps or locks into the implant body through precision-engineered features. Some systems use specialized dental cements to permanently attach the prosthetic components without screws. The absence of screws eliminates the need for access holes in the crown, which can compromise aesthetics and structural integrity.
The surgical placement procedure for screwless implants is similar to traditional implants – the titanium implant body is surgically placed into the jawbone, followed by a healing period for osseointegration (bone integration). The difference comes in the restoration phase, where the specialized abutment and crown attachment systems eliminate the need for screw access channels.
Benefits of Choosing Screwless Dental Implants
Screwless dental implants offer several potential advantages over traditional screw-retained systems. Perhaps the most significant benefit is improved aesthetics. Without screw access holes, the prosthetic crowns can be designed with uninterrupted porcelain surfaces, allowing for better color matching and light transmission that mimics natural teeth more effectively.
Structural integrity is another advantage. Traditional implant crowns often have access holes filled with composite material, which can be a weak point. Screwless designs eliminate this vulnerability, potentially extending the lifespan of the restoration. The absence of screws also removes the risk of screw loosening or fracture, which are common complications with traditional implants.
Many patients and dentists report that screwless systems distribute occlusal (biting) forces more evenly throughout the implant and surrounding bone. This biomechanical advantage may contribute to better long-term outcomes and reduced risk of implant failure. Additionally, maintenance may be simplified without the need to periodically check and tighten screws.
Potential Limitations of Screwless Implant Systems
Despite their advantages, screwless dental implants are not without limitations. One significant consideration is retrievability. Traditional screw-retained implant crowns can be easily removed by unscrewing them, allowing for repairs or replacements without damaging the components. Screwless systems, particularly those using cement retention, may be more difficult to remove if problems arise.
Technique sensitivity is another concern. Screwless systems often require extremely precise placement and preparation, which demands higher technical skill from the dental professional. Any misalignment can compromise the connection and potentially lead to complications. Additionally, not all dental conditions are suitable for screwless implants. Patients with limited interocclusal space (distance between upper and lower jaws) or certain bite patterns may still require traditional screw-retained options.
It’s also worth noting that screwless dental implant technology continues to evolve, and long-term clinical studies on some newer systems may be limited compared to the decades of research supporting traditional implant designs.
Cost Considerations for Screwless Dental Implants
The cost of screwless dental implants typically exceeds that of traditional implant systems due to the advanced technology and specialized components involved. Pricing varies significantly based on geographic location, the specific implant system used, the dentist’s expertise, and whether additional procedures like bone grafting are required.
| Implant Type | Average Cost Range | Notable Features |
|---|---|---|
| Traditional Screw-Retained Implant | €900-€1,800 per implant | Well-established technology, widely available |
| Basic Screwless Implant System | €1,100-€2,200 per implant | Improved aesthetics, no visible access holes |
| Premium Screwless Implant System | €1,500-€3,000 per implant | Advanced connection technology, enhanced stability |
| Full-Arch Screwless Restoration | €12,000-€30,000 per arch | Complete tooth replacement with multiple implants |

Choosing Between Implant Systems: What to Consider
When deciding between screwless and traditional dental implants, several factors should be considered. The location of the missing tooth plays a significant role. Front teeth, which are highly visible when smiling, may benefit more from the superior aesthetics of screwless systems. Molars, which bear greater biting forces and are less visible, might be better suited for traditional screw-retained implants in some cases.
The patient’s oral health condition is another important consideration. Those with sufficient bone volume and density are typically good candidates for either system. However, patients requiring extensive bone grafting or with complicated dental issues may need to consider which system offers the best long-term prognosis for their specific situation.
Dentist expertise and comfort with different implant systems should also factor into the decision. Some dental professionals specialize in specific implant systems and may achieve better results with the technology they use most frequently. Patients should discuss their dentist’s experience with screwless systems and view before-and-after photos of similar cases.
